Head to head by decade

Decade Isle of Man Turkmenistan Difference Ahead
1990s 1.92 t 1,243 t 1,241 t Turkmenistan
2000s 11.14 t 378.88 t 367.74 t Turkmenistan
2010s 0 t 0 t 0 t
2020s 0 t 0 t 0 t

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
